In today’s technology-driven world, the demand for skilled professionals in tech support and IT services continues to grow.
A career in this field offers stability, competitive salaries, and opportunities for advancement. If you’re looking to break into tech support or IT services without spending a fortune on education, free online courses can provide an excellent starting point.
This article explores the top free courses to prepare for a career in tech support and IT services.
We’ll also discuss the skills you’ll need, the certifications that can boost your career, and additional resources to help you stand out in the job market.
Key Skills for a Career in Tech Support and IT Services
Before diving into specific courses, it’s important to understand the core skills needed for a successful career in tech support and IT services. These include:
Technical Proficiency:
- Familiarity with operating systems (Windows, Linux, macOS).
- Basic networking concepts.
- Understanding hardware components and troubleshooting.
Problem-Solving Skills:
- Ability to diagnose and resolve technical issues efficiently.
Customer Service Skills:
- Communication and empathy to assist non-technical users.
Certifications:
- Industry-recognized certifications like CompTIA A+, Network+, or Google IT Support Professional Certificate.
Continuous Learning:
- Keeping up with evolving technologies and tools.
Top Free Courses for Tech Support and IT Services
Google IT Support Professional Certificate
Platform: Coursera
Overview: This beginner-level course from Google covers essential IT support skills, including troubleshooting, networking, operating systems, and customer service.
What You’ll Learn:
- Computer assembly and operating systems.
- Networking fundamentals.
- Best practices for customer service.
Duration: 6 months (self-paced).
Why It’s Valuable: Completing this course makes you eligible to earn a certificate recognized by many employers.
Introduction to Networking
Platform: Cisco Networking Academy
Overview: Cisco’s free course offers a deep dive into networking concepts, protocols, and technologies.
What You’ll Learn:
- Basics of networking devices and topology.
- How data is transmitted across a network.
- Security best practices.
Duration: 70 hours.
Why It’s Valuable: Networking knowledge is fundamental for many IT support roles.
IT Support: Fundamentals
Platform: Alison
Overview: This free course introduces IT support basics, focusing on troubleshooting, security, and customer service.
What You’ll Learn:
- Fundamentals of troubleshooting hardware and software.
- Security essentials.
- Customer communication strategies.
Duration: 6-10 hours.
Why It’s Valuable: Alison provides a free certificate upon successful completion, which you can add to your resume.
Linux Essentials
Platform: edX
Overview: Offered by The Linux Foundation, this course introduces learners to Linux, a critical skill for many IT roles.
What You’ll Learn:
- Linux commands and file systems.
- Shell scripting basics.
- System configurations.
Duration: 14 weeks (self-paced).
Why It’s Valuable: Linux is widely used in servers and IT infrastructure.
Computer Science Crash Course
Platform: Khan Academy
Overview: This course provides foundational computer science knowledge, including algorithms and hardware basics.
What You’ll Learn:
- Computer hardware and binary systems.
- Algorithms and basic programming concepts.
Duration: 8-12 hours.
Why It’s Valuable: This course helps build a strong foundation in computer science fundamentals.
ALSO READ: Best Free Online Courses for Learning Virtual Reality (VR) and Augmented Reality (AR)
Comparison Table: Top Free Tech Support and IT Courses
Course | Platform | Duration | Key Topics | Certification |
---|---|---|---|---|
Google IT Support Professional | Coursera | 6 months | Troubleshooting, Networking, OS | Yes |
Introduction to Networking | Cisco Networking Academy | 70 hours | Networking Fundamentals, Security | No |
IT Support: Fundamentals | Alison | 6-10 hours | Troubleshooting, Customer Service | Yes |
Linux Essentials | edX | 14 weeks | Linux Basics, Shell Scripting | Yes |
Computer Science Crash Course | Khan Academy | 8-12 hours | Hardware, Algorithms | No |
Additional Topics to Explore in Tech Support and IT Services
To further strengthen your career prospects, consider diving into these related topics:
Cybersecurity Basics
With cyber threats on the rise, IT support professionals often need basic cybersecurity knowledge. Free resources include:
- Course: Cybersecurity Essentials by Cisco Networking Academy.
- Duration: 30 hours.
- Focus: Cyber threat identification, prevention, and mitigation.
Cloud Computing Fundamentals
Cloud services like AWS, Azure, and Google Cloud are central to IT operations. Recommended free course:
- Course: AWS Cloud Practitioner Essentials.
- Platform: AWS Training.
- Duration: 6 hours.
ITIL Foundations
Understanding IT service management frameworks like ITIL can set you apart. While ITIL certifications are usually paid, free overviews are available on platforms like YouTube and ITSM blogs.
Hardware Troubleshooting
Learning how to diagnose and fix common hardware issues is crucial. Try:
- Course: Computer Hardware Basics by Udemy (Free with discounts).
Soft Skills for IT Professionals
Courses focusing on communication and customer service skills, such as those offered on LinkedIn Learning, are invaluable.
ALSO READ: How to Choose the Right Programming Language with Free Courses?
Tips for Maximizing Your Learning Experience
- Set Clear Goals: Identify the specific roles you’re interested in, such as help desk support, network technician, or system administrator.
- Create a Study Schedule: Dedicate consistent hours to learning.
- Take Notes: Document key concepts to reinforce your understanding.
- Practice Hands-On Skills: Use virtual labs or personal projects to apply what you learn.
- Join Tech Communities: Platforms like Reddit, Stack Overflow, and LinkedIn offer opportunities to network with professionals and learn from their experiences.
Path to Certification
While free courses provide valuable knowledge, earning certifications can significantly boost your employability. Popular certifications include:
Certification | Provider | Relevance | Estimated Cost |
---|---|---|---|
CompTIA A+ | CompTIA | Entry-level IT skills for tech support roles | $246 (Exam fee) |
Network+ | CompTIA | Networking concepts and infrastructure | $358 (Exam fee) |
Google IT Support Certificate | Google via Coursera | Practical IT support skills | Free/Subscription |
ALSO READ: Free IoT (Internet of Things) Courses to Understand Connected Devices
Conclusion
Breaking into tech support and IT services has never been more accessible. Free courses from platforms like Coursera, edX, and Cisco Networking Academy can provide the foundational knowledge and skills you need to succeed.
By combining these resources with hands-on practice and recognized certifications, you can build a rewarding career in this dynamic field.
Start your journey today by enrolling in one of the recommended courses and taking the first step towards a successful career in tech support and IT services.